The population of the National Capital Region (NCR) covering Delhi and the sub-regions of Haryana, Rajasthan, and Uttar Pradesh is expected to almost double from 37 million in 2010 to 64 million by 2021, putting already over-stretched infrastructure under immense pressure. ....rojects earmarked under the board's Regional Plan 2021 will be financed by the Tranche 1 loan. They include water supply improvements in Panipat, Haryana, regional road upgrades in Jhajjar and Sonepat districts, and one bypass road in Badli, and the development of two multi-modal transit centers in Delhi (Sarai Kale Khan, and Anand Vihar).
